Abstract
<p>Nanophotonics allows the design of optical devices and systems at densities beyond those conventionally limited by the diffraction of light. Such higher integration density, however, is only one of the benefits of optical near-fields over conventional optics and electronics. In this paper, an architectural approach is presented to exploit the hierarchical nature in optical near-field interactions. Sample demonstrations include secure signal transfer, hierarchical optical elements, hierarchical memory retrieval, and hierarchical pattern formations.</p>
